Expert Fascia Installation in Johns Creek, GA
Fascia installation protects the board that runs along the lower edge of your roof. At Impax Contracting, we replace rotted, warped, or failing fascia on homes throughout Johns Creek, GA. Many homes in Johns Creek were built during the rapid suburban growth of the 1990s and early 2000s. Original builder-grade fascia on those homes is now showing age-related wear, rot, and moisture damage. Georgia's heat, humidity, and seasonal storms speed up that breakdown. We inspect the full roofline before any board goes up. Damaged wood behind the fascia gets addressed before new material is set. Proper fascia installation keeps gutters seated correctly, seals out pests, and stops water from working its way into your roof deck and walls. If you see peeling paint, sagging boards, or soft spots along your roofline, those are clear signs your fascia needs attention. Fascia Installation FAQ
Common questions about fascia installation in Johns Creek, GA.
Soft or spongy boards, peeling paint, visible rot, or gutters pulling away from the roofline are the main signs. Johns Creek homes from the 1990s and early 2000s are especially prone to this type of wear.
We can replace only the sections that are damaged, depending on what the inspection shows. We assess the full roofline first so you know exactly what needs attention on your Johns Creek home.
Yes, gutters attach directly to the fascia board, so damaged fascia causes gutters to pull away or sit unevenly. Replacing the fascia gives your gutters a solid, properly aligned surface to mount against.
Fascia installation is often paired with soffit work or gutter replacement since all three run along the same roofline area. We can assess your full exterior and let you know what makes sense for your home.
Clogged or overflowing gutters are the most common cause, since water backs up and soaks the fascia board over time. Georgia's high humidity and seasonal rain accelerate that moisture damage on homes throughout Johns Creek.
